FAMILIES WAITING FOR THEIR BABIES TO REGAIN THEIR HEALTHGAZA, PALESTINE - APRIL 15: Newborn babies in Gaza are at risk of death due to lack of food, medicine and medical supplies caused by the Israeli blockade. Palestinian doctors said the lives of newborn babies are in danger, especially due to the lack of baby food and medicine. Pediatricians working at the Nasser Medical Complex emphasized that newborn babies, if they are weak or born with a disease, need additional food, medicine and medical care. They said however, even these basic and essential needs cannot be provided due to the Israeli blockade. Nearly 51,000 Palestinians, most of them women and children, have been killed in Gaza in a brutal Israeli onslaught since October 2023. The International Criminal Court issued arrest warrants last November for Netanyahu and his former Defense Minister Yoav Gallant for war crimes and crimes against humanity in Gaza. Israel also faces a genocide case at the International Court of Justice for its war on the enclave.
